Use Damp Cloth
- 1
Dampen a clean cloth with warm water.
- 2
Unscrew the light bulb from the socket with the lint-free cloth. This will prevent your skin from contacting the bulb. Wait for the bulb to cool if it is hot.
- 3
Use the cloth to hold the light bulb by the socket.
- 4
Gently wipe the light bulb with the damp cloth. This will remove the dust and dirt on the bulb. Wait for the bulb to dry.
- 5
Screw the cleaned light bulb back into the socket.
